我使用Qprocess类给一个进程传递参数时,发现不能传递中文或者中英文混合参数,使用了QTextCodec后,参数被吃掉了一节子字。
QTextCodec *codec;
codec = QTextCodec::codecForName("gb2312");
QCString chinese_string = codec->fromUnicode(te->text());
请问那位高手碰到过这种情况,有什么好办法解决!谢谢先!
正在瀏覽這個版面的使用者:沒有註冊會員 和 1 位訪客